    The reviews that mention small place, tight tables and noise are accurate…but have those reviewers ever been to an authentic Italian restaurant in Chicago, NY, Boston, St. Louis, or any other destination known for its authentic Italian cuisine? That’s the way the best spots are. I had the sausage & peppers as my meal, and my wife had Aglio e Olio, both were quite good. My son’s meatball sandwich looked amazing, but he didn’t share. Staff was very nice, and they comp’ed our garlic knots when they learned it was our first time in. We’ll be back.

    Not so good. This place gets great reviews but my experience was not very good. My wife and I went Wed. night. A very small place and extremely noisy. It is nearly impossible to carry on a conversation. The tables beside us were litterally 6 inches on both sides of us. It took an extreme amount of time for us to get our salads and another extreme amount of time to get our main dishes. We finally got our salads. My Italian dressing tasted like something you would get out of a bottle. Nothing special. After about 1 hour I asked our waitress to check on our food because we had to leave. The food finally came out and I got a half order of spaghetti when I had ordered a full order. My wife got a half order of lasagna. She liked hers. My spaghetti was just mediocre. Since we had to leave the waitress brought my other half order of spaghetti out in a to-go container. At this point I really didn’t care. After being stuck in this place for an hour and fifteen minutes we just wanted to leave. The noise, the bad service, the mediocre food was enough for both of us. Two iced teas, two salads, 1/2 order of lasagna and one order of spaghetti was $40.00!!!!.

    Great people, lousy food. Was really excited to find a new Italian place to try. The atmosphere, wait staff, and owners were very welcoming. We started with the garlic knots and chianti – both were excellent and at a good price. For dinner, I ordered marinara with meatballs and my husband ordered a calzone. The marinara sauce was watery and very bland, the meatballs were okay. My husband’s calzone was cold and undercooked – looking at the thing was enough to make me lose my appetite. He’s not one to send food back, but when the waitress brought the bill he let her know. The owner came over and apologized and made sure to remove the charge. We really appreciated the service but sadly even with a fully cooked calzone the food doesn’t warrant a return trip.
